Prestonfield Golf Club

4   Golfshake Golf Course Rating 60 reviews | Post Review | Website
Price Guide: £££££ | HIGHLY RECOMMENDED

Course Information

Prestonfield Golf Club, Lothian is an 18 hole, par 70 (6206 yard), private, parkland golf course designed by James Braid in 1920

18 holes | Par 70 | 6206 yards | Private | Parkland

AndyB Edinburgh rated 5 out of 5

Reviewed Feb 6 2014

Great course in the centre of Edinburgh with spectacular views of Arthurs Seat. Course condition is excellent, in particular the greens. Very handy if you are staying in town and fancy a quick round - course is quite flat but a good challenge. Clubhouse and facilities are modern and the food was excellent.

Aileen Hunter rated 5 out of 5

Reviewed Jan 25 2014

If you are in Edinburgh this course is so close to the city centre it's well worth a visit. The views around the course and from the club balcony are stunning. The course is extremely pleasant to play, with a number of goof holes, especially the 3rd which is a very challenging dog-leg. The par 3s are deceptively difficult and all well bunkered.
